Describe a time when you had to pay close attention to detail and accuracy in an experiment or data collection process.

Sample answer to the question

One time, during my undergraduate studies in agricultural science, I conducted an experiment to determine the effectiveness of different fertilizers on crop yield. I paid close attention to detail and accuracy throughout the process. I carefully measured out the exact amount of each fertilizer, making sure to follow the instructions precisely. I set up multiple test plots in the field, ensuring that they were all uniform in size and had similar soil conditions. I monitored the growth of the crops regularly, taking detailed notes on their height, health, and yield. After harvesting the crops, I collected and analyzed the data, using statistical tools to determine the significance of the results. This experience taught me the importance of being meticulous in data collection and how it directly impacts the accuracy and reliability of the findings.

An exceptional answer

During my undergraduate studies in agricultural science, I conducted an experiment to evaluate the effectiveness of different irrigation methods on water usage and crop yield in a drought-prone environment. Paying meticulous attention to detail and accuracy was crucial to ensure reliable results. First, I designed an experiment with three irrigation methods: drip, sprinkler, and flood irrigation. I carefully measured and installed the irrigation systems, making sure they were uniform and properly calibrated. To ensure accuracy in data collection, I placed soil moisture sensors at different depths and locations to monitor the water uptake by the crops. Additionally, I installed rain gauges to measure the amount of rainfall received and used specialized software to record and analyze the data. Throughout the experiment, I conducted regular checks to ensure the irrigation systems were functioning correctly and manually recorded any deviations or anomalies. The careful attention to detail allowed me to accurately assess the water usage and crop yield for each irrigation method. The results showed that drip irrigation was the most efficient in terms of water usage and crop productivity. I presented these findings in a well-structured report, highlighting the importance of using drip irrigation in drought-prone areas to optimize water resources and maintain crop productivity.

Why this is an exceptional answer:

The exceptional answer not only provides a detailed description of the experiment, including the specific irrigation methods tested and the measures taken to ensure accuracy in data collection, but also highlights the candidate's ability to analyze and interpret the results. The answer also discusses the communication and reporting skills demonstrated when presenting the findings in a report. It effectively demonstrates the candidate's proficiency in attention to detail and accuracy in experiments and data collection.

How to prepare for this question

  • Review your past experiences in conducting experiments and data collection processes.
  • Identify a specific example where attention to detail and accuracy were crucial.
  • Prepare a detailed description of the experiment, including the steps taken to ensure accuracy and the tools used for data analysis.
  • Highlight the outcomes and insights gained from the experiment.
  • Practice presenting the findings in a clear and concise manner.
  • Consider how the experience aligns with the responsibilities and skills required for the Agricultural Research Scientist position.
